Foreign ministers of the Group of Seven countries support the further extension of the current pause in fighting in Gaza and future pauses to increase assistance and facilitate the release of all hostages, they said in a joint statement on Tuesday. The current truce brought the besieged Gaza Strip its first respite after seven weeks of bombardment that has reduced much of the coastal strip to rubble and killed more than 15,000 people, including mostly women and children.
